Skip to content

Interface: FetchResponseData

Defined in: src/betterdiscord/api/net.ts:63

Extends

Properties

body

ts
body: 
  | string
| Uint8Array<ArrayBufferLike>;

Defined in: src/betterdiscord/api/net.ts:59

Defines a request body. Data must be serializable.

Inherited from

FetchOptions.body


content

ts
content: Buffer<ArrayBufferLike> | Buffer<ArrayBufferLike>[];

Defined in: src/betterdiscord/api/net.ts:64


headers

ts
headers: Record<string, any>;

Defined in: src/betterdiscord/api/net.ts:65

Request headers.

Overrides

FetchOptions.headers


maxRedirects

ts
maxRedirects: number;

Defined in: src/betterdiscord/api/net.ts:57

Maximum amount of redirects to be followed.

Inherited from

FetchOptions.maxRedirects


method

ts
method: 
  | "GET"
  | "PUT"
  | "POST"
  | "DELETE"
  | "PATCH"
  | "OPTIONS"
  | "HEAD"
  | "CONNECT"
  | "TRACE";

Defined in: src/betterdiscord/api/net.ts:54

Request method.

Inherited from

FetchOptions.method


redirect

ts
redirect: "manual" | "follow";

Defined in: src/betterdiscord/api/net.ts:56

Whether to follow redirects.

Inherited from

FetchOptions.redirect


redirected

ts
redirected: boolean;

Defined in: src/betterdiscord/api/net.ts:69


signal

ts
signal: AbortSignal;

Defined in: src/betterdiscord/api/net.ts:70

Signal to abruptly cancel the request

Overrides

FetchOptions.signal


statusCode

ts
statusCode: number;

Defined in: src/betterdiscord/api/net.ts:66


statusText

ts
statusText: string;

Defined in: src/betterdiscord/api/net.ts:68


timeout

ts
timeout: number;

Defined in: src/betterdiscord/api/net.ts:60

Request timeout time.

Inherited from

FetchOptions.timeout


url

ts
url: string;

Defined in: src/betterdiscord/api/net.ts:67